Runbook fragment: account recovery during the Clockspan cron drift investigation. While we audit why jobs on the Merrow fleet fired minutes late, the investigation account may lock after repeated timestamp-mismatch auth failures — this is expected and documented for the weekly eng sync. Recovery requires two steps: confirm with the drift lead that no capture is running, then open the recovery prompt on the audit host. At the prompt, enter the passphrase below.

recovery phrase for fajeg-kawep: druix-gorius-briax-ulaeth-fraox-lammir-pelox-jormir-pelwyn-julir

On the Nightglass backfill scheduler: don't hardcode window sizes in the job specs. The scheduler derives shard counts from table volume, and overrides belong in config, not code. Your change re-introduces the thundering-herd problem we fixed in Q2 — stagger starts instead. Also cap concurrent backfills per cluster; Thornbeck Analytics learned that the hard way. Defaults are below.

tuning constants:
BUDGETS = {
    "gilok": 870,
    "briael": 629,
    "silok": 264,
    "ruswyn": 693,
    "ralax": 162,
    "ralath": 605,
    "nordor": 675,
}

## Runbook fragment — Largepane diff viewer release

Before tagging a Largepane release, run the chunked-diff regression suite against the 2 GB fixture set; any timeout over 90 seconds blocks the release. Confirm the streaming renderer falls back cleanly on files exceeding the mmap threshold. Once both checks pass, produce the release archive and verify its checksum manifest. Sign the archive using the key below.

release key, yagep-yafop: bky3_KFe

HANDOVER — Evac-chair store, Pellam Tower

For whoever covers the desk next: evac-chair store on Level 3 was serviced Tuesday; both chairs inspected and tagged by Ridgeline Safety. One strap replacement is on order. Store lock was changed after the audit flagged the old shared key. Monthly check is due the first Friday — log it in the register. New keypad code for the store is below.

door code, hahop-bawif: bdg-B-76